			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-25" title="another home" src="http://www.nickjhowe.com/wp-content/uploads/2009/03/127_170front1-300x200.jpg" alt="another home" width="300" height="200" />What is the fascination with looking at things that are way beyond one&#8217;s purchasing ability?  We spent the afternoon with a couple of hundred other people gawking (snooping?) around properties in <a href="http://www.rpycc.org/club/scripts/public/public.asp" target="_blank">Royal Palm Yacht and Country Club</a>, &#8220;the most sought after location in Boca Raton&#8221;.  Every year, most of the properties for sale are subject to a grand free-for-all open house event.  This year, 44 properties ranging from $765,000 to $9.75m were thrown open.</p>
<p>At the lower price, the expectation is that the new owner will drive a bulldozer straight through the front wall and erect something new.  At the high end &#8211; well, who cares?  8000 sq ft under air, 6 bedrooms, 8.1 baths (what is 0.1 of a bathroom?).  The guest wing (yes, wing) is bigger than our house.  His and her bathrooms each several hundred square feet in size.  You could live in the house for a year and never bump into the other residents.</p>
<p>The surprising (and pleasing) thing was that after seeing eight or so properties all listed at over $4m we decided that despite their high ceilings, Sub Zero fridges and opulent furnishings we rather prefer our little home.   It might not have a club room with a billiard table and triple flat panel TV arrangement, but it doesn&#8217;t have a $100k per year property tax either.</p>
